甘蔗叶片感染甘蔗花叶病毒后ATPase活性定位和超微结构变化

ULTRASTRUCTURAL LOCALIZATION OF ATPASE ACTIVITY IN THE INFECTED AND NON-INFECTED LEAVES OF SUGARCANE BY SUGARCANE MOSAIC VIRUS

摘要 研究表明:闽糖70/611,闽选703,F134,福引79/8,福引79/9,NCo310和Co740等7个抗病性不同的品种,受甘蔗花叶病毒感染后叶片叶肉细胞质膜,大、中、小维管束韧皮部筛管和伴胞质膜以及伴胞细胞质中ATPase活性均明显高于其健株相应部位;而维管束鞘细胞质膜ATPase活性则底于其健株相应部位。褪绿斑部位叶肉细胞叶绿体基本解体或消失;富含叶绿体的维管束鞘细胞多为淀粉粒所占据;结果表明染病后ATPase活性的变化程度似乎与品种抗病性强弱有关。 Ultrastructural localizations of ATPase activity in the infected and non- infected leaves by sugarcane mosaic virus str.A(SCMV-A)with 7 sugarcane varieties were compared by a routine enzyme cytochemical technique.Results showed that ATPase activity the cytoplasmic membrane of mesophyll cells, phloem sieve and companion cells in 3 types of bundle and cytoplasm of com- panion cells in SCMV-A-infected leaves with 7 different resistance varieties, i.e.Mintang 70/611,Minxian 703,F 134,Fuyin 79/8,Fuyiu 79/9,NCo 310 and Co 740,was obviously higher than that in the healthy leaves correspon- dingly,whereas ATPase activity in the cytoplasmic membranes of bundle shea- th in SCMV-A-infected leaves was lower than that in the healthy sugarcane leaves.Chlorophylls in the mesophylls with chlorotic lesions were almost dege- nerated or disappeared.Bundle sheath cells with abundant chlorophylls origi- nally were occupied by starch particles after their infection by SCMV-A.The change level of ATFase activity between infected and non-infected leaves seemed to correlate to the resistability and susceptibility of sugarcane variety.
